Output e723256caa0447d1a8ddf565efba524e9d7427e82eeeea94153e00a5770b6bd3:0

value
273956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 993aee7470b0c427f3b5d8606fa0ef45f4708510 OP_EQUAL
address
3FfDuXL53psrz5acQoJWxha4nKjuNnvd2S
transaction
e723256caa0447d1a8ddf565efba524e9d7427e82eeeea94153e00a5770b6bd3
confirmations
153109
spent
true